Event Centre

On April 16, 2024, Greater Sudbury City Council approved plans to proceed with the development of a new Event Centre in the downtown south district. This modern facility will serve as a premier destination for sports and entertainment, providing a vibrant and dynamic space for residents and visitors alike. Designed to meet the needs of the region while capitalizing on market opportunities, the Event Centre will play a key role in enhancing the city's reputation as a thriving community and an attractive business and lifestyle destination.

A new, purpose-built facility offers the best opportunity to achieve Council’s service objectives with minimal disruption to existing tenants and programming. It also creates significant potential for complementary private sector investment, further supporting economic growth and community development. The Event Centre aligns with Council’s vision for downtown south district revitalization, reinforcing its commitment to fostering a vibrant and sustainable urban core.

Proposed Features

The Event Centre will be designed as a state-of-the-art venue, accommodating a variety of events, from sporting competitions to concerts and community gatherings. Key features of the proposed facility include:

  • Seating Capacity: 5,800 fixed seats, including general seating, club seating, loge box seating, and private suites.
  • Premium Suites: 20 private suites in three sizes, ranging from 8-person to 12-person suites.
  • Concessions: Strategically located food and beverage stations throughout the concourse, aligned with industry best practices for guest convenience.
  • Back-of-House Infrastructure: Well-developed facilities to support quick setup and takedown, allowing for a seamless transition between a variety of sporting and non-sporting events.
